Pekka Enberg wrote:
> On Fri, Nov 20, 2009 at 10:24 AM, Li Zefan <lizf@cn.fujitsu.com> wrote:
>> 于 2009年11月20日 16:20, Pekka Enberg 写道:
>>> Li Zefan kirjoitti:
>>>> The kmem trace events can replace the functions of kmemtrace
>>>> tracer.
>>>>
>>>> And kmemtrace-user can be modified to use trace events.
>>>> (But after cloning the git repo, I found it's still based on
>>>> the original relay version..), not to mention now we have
>>>> 'perf kmem' tool.
>>>>
>>>> Signed-off-by: Li Zefan <lizf@cn.fujitsu.com>
>>> NAK for the time being. "perf kmem" output is not yet as good as that of
>>> kmemtrace-user.
>>>
>> But is the current kmemtrace-user based on kmemtrace?
>>
>> From the git repo:
>> http://repo.or.cz/w/kmemtrace-user.git
>>
>> I found it's still based on relay.
>
> The "ftrace-temp" branch seems to have the ftrace based version in it. Eduard?
>
Thanks. I just overlooked the branch..
